The recently founded Delta School is looking for an Upper Elementary teacher. (grades 3-5)

We Seek: Innovators who can lead and support our students and embrace our program.

What we will provide for you:

  • Training in project based learning and Human Centered Design
  • An ample budget to accommodate your project needs
  • Time to plan, construct and project before taking on students of your own
  • Rent free Housing for the first year
  • Help with moving expenses
  • Health Insurance
  • Retirement contributions
  • An exciting and intentional learning community that supports your creativity
  • A competitive salary
  • A voice in our developing program

Qualifications: 

May have varied professional experience, may have expertise from in classroom settings or outside of schools. Former entrepreneurs encouraged, having demonstrated ability to independently develop professional connections and skills. Interest and strengths in research, innovative learning, engineering, Maker’s Movement, Gardening, or Design Thinking a plus. Strong desire to research.
